NHS Baccalaureate this Sunday

Newark's Community Baccalaureate Service will be held at Park Presbyterian Church on June 20 at 7 p.m.

Several seniors from the class will be participating in the service. Greeting everyone on behalf of the class will be Class President Stacey VanOoyen. Doing the scripture readings will be Class Vice President Joe Burgess and Class Treasurer Bree Ann Gordon.

There will be a message to Class from the Rev. Dan Benedict, retired pastor of the First Baptist Church, Newark; Words of Reflection from High School Principal Kevin Whitaker, and other area clergy will participate.

A chorus of Seniors will provide special music under the direction of Jean Bendix, and Ann Johnson will be the organist. The entire community is invited to this spiritual time of reflection to honor the Newark graduating class.
